Service Questions and Answers

Is a written scope available before work begins?

Yes. Scope notes and scheduling expectations are typically reviewed before materials are ordered or work is scheduled.

Can you help prioritize repairs after hail or wind events?

Yes. Impact patterns, corner damage, and accessory metal deformation are commonly triaged for urgent versus deferred work. Local note: State routing node — OH.

Do you review expansion gaps for long vinyl wall runs?

Yes. Long runs and inside corners may need expansion planning per manufacturer guidance.

Do you coordinate trim and fascia considerations with siding work?

Yes. Trim and fascia notes are often discussed to keep elevations consistent and reduce water-entry risk. Local note: State routing node — OH.

Is color lot matching discussed for partial-wall repairs?

Often, yes. Lot numbers, sheen, and emboss depth may be compared when only one elevation is being replaced.
